寻找“完美”吻合术。

In search of the "perfect" anastomosis.

作者信息

Guity A, Young P H, Fischer V W

机构信息

Microsurgery and Brain Research Institute, St. Louis University, MO.

出版信息

Microsurgery. 1990;11(1):5-11. doi: 10.1002/micr.1920110104.

DOI:10.1002/micr.1920110104
PMID:2182965
Abstract

Forty-five end-to-side microvascular anastomoses were completed in rat carotid arteries of 0.7-0.8 mm diameter (anastomosing the distal end of the left common carotid to the side of the right common carotid). For comparison both 10-0 and 11-0 sutures were utilized in different anastomotic techniques: interrupted, direct-continuous, and diagonal-continuous sutures, plus total mural thickness vs. partial mural thickness (piercing only the adventitia and outer media, excluding the intima). Anastomoses were evaluated for patency and scanning electron microscopic appearance after 10 to 12 weeks. The results indicate complete patency in all anastomoses. Ultrastructural observations revealed nearly normal intimal appearance in the partial medial technique and only minimal evidence of intimal injury in the other techniques. It is concluded that 100% patency can be obtained regardless of suture size or anastomotic technique. The most important factor in anastomotic patency is the operator's technical skill.

摘要

在直径为0.7 - 0.8毫米的大鼠颈动脉上完成了45例端侧微血管吻合术(将左颈总动脉的远端与右颈总动脉的侧面吻合)。为了进行比较,在不同的吻合技术中使用了10 - 0和11 - 0缝线:间断缝合、直接连续缝合和斜向连续缝合,以及全壁厚度与部分壁厚度(仅穿透外膜和外中层,不包括内膜)。在10至12周后评估吻合口的通畅性和扫描电子显微镜外观。结果表明所有吻合口均完全通畅。超微结构观察显示,部分中层技术的内膜外观几乎正常,其他技术仅显示极轻微的内膜损伤迹象。得出的结论是,无论缝线尺寸或吻合技术如何,均可实现100%的通畅率。吻合口通畅的最重要因素是操作者的技术技能。
